Archer Daniels Midland (NYSE:ADM -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, August 5th. The company reported $0.93 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.88 by $0.05. The business had revenue of $21.17 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$21.56 billion. Archer Daniels Midland had a return on equity of 8.43% and a net margin of 1.33%. Archer Daniels Midland's quarterly revenue was down 4.9%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$1.03 earnings per share. Research analysts forecast that Archer Daniels Midland Company will post 4.31 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Archer Daniels Midland Profile
(
Free Report)
Archer-Daniels-Midland Company engages in the procurement, transportation, storage, processing, and merchandising of agricultural commodities, ingredients, flavors, and solutions in the United States, Switzerland, the Cayman Islands, Brazil, Mexico, Canada, the United Kingdom, and internationally. It operates in three segments: Ag Services and Oilseeds, Carbohydrate Solutions, and Nutrition.
